MUMBAI: Dax Networks targets the SMB segment for its DX-945ARO,a wireless LAN router with advanced security.

DX-945ARO is an IEEE 802.11g/b Wireless Access Point with Routing function and it features transmission speed up to 54 Mbps and 2.4 GHz frequency band, easily building up the wireless communication with other wireless LAN devices, Dax said in a statement.

Provided with a reverse-polarity SMA connector, the product enables effortless connection to external antenna to extend the wireless distance coverage.

DX-945ARO has an advanced security mechanism. By masking local users' IP address and blocking specific ports, it offers two levels of security. With the integrated firewall and 128-bit WEP (Wired Equivalent Privacy) encryption, it ensures security of the packet flow, allowing multiple users to share one Internet connection while ensuring security of network.

DX-945ARO serves as a DHCP server, which automatically assigns IP address to the devices on the local area network (LAN). It offers roaming feature that can handle the coverage area limitation by using multiple access points in the same network.

DX-945ARO comes with a three-year, carry-in warranty and online support to its customers.

Dax plans to market this product, priced Rs 6140, through its system and network integrators and channel presence comprising 500 solution providers and 5000 resellers.
